ART THERAPY/ART EDUCATION OVERVIEW
Art Therapy is defined as experiences, education and training in art, which provide for nonverbal expression and communication. Art Therapy utilizes the creative process as a means to reconcile human emotional conflicts and of fostering self-awareness, personal health and growth. The Certification Program in Art Education provides students with opportunities for observing and teaching art at the elementary and secondary levels. Methods of teaching art are covered with special emphasis on motivation, classroom management skills and ways of nurturing creativity.
